A gaming organization called 100 Thieves has recently established the largest esports facility in the U.S. The 15,000-square-foot gaming house is currently situated in Los Angeles with an arcade area and spacious room for outdoor activities. Of course, it also has plenty of training rooms for professional video games playing.

Last Wednesday, CEO of Twitter Jack Dorsey attended the opening ceremony of the compound. Cash App, which belongs to a Dorsey-backed company called Square, is the main sponsor for the building. Founded in 2017, 100 Thieves is widely known for its apparel business, as well as possessing favorite “Fortnite” streamers and a group of professional gamers competing in well-known games such as "Counter-Strike: Global Offensive.", and "League of Legends."

This gigantic complex houses a bunch of rooms designed exclusively for gaming purposes, including a "Fortnite" room, a "CS: GO" room and a "League of Legends" room. Those are equipped with modern PC rigs as well as comfortable chairs that are currently sold for hundreds of dollars.
Named as "100 Thieves Cash App Compound", the gaming house is actually a warehouse with nine months for completion, surrounded by Beats Electronics and Nike LA. It is said that the apparel store will be open some times during the year so that the public can visit, and the 100 Thieves will release new fashion for selling. The building has an open-office outlook that will capture passersby’s attention to the creators’ workstations.

From the unveiling of how valuable and lavish the building is, we're able to see how 100 Thieves has invested its capital on, while at the same time declined to take part in the expensive franchise Call of Duty League, which is about to hold the first match soon.
In August 2019, CEO of 100 Thieves Matt Haag informed the company’s inability to participate in the famous game league and revealed the upset reactions of everyone in the company. Haag really considered for such costly investment into Call of Duty, and doubted it as a potential risk that the company was not ready to take at that moment, not to mention it can be a large financial commitment that may put them in jeopardy.

For industry watchers, Haag’s announcement was shocking as he was once a professional player of “Call of Duty”, and was the person who has a strong relationship with the franchise. Haag’s company even announced the fundraise of $35 million in July.
As reported by CNN Business, the company’s President John Robinson stated that they had been concentrating on the esports building, while at the same time following the Call of Duty project. However, they decided not to participate in the later in the end.

In order to participate in the Call of Duty, the company had to prepare $25 million, as reported by ESPN. the Commissioner of Call of Duty League, Johanna Faries refused to give comments on the figure but emphasized on the growing demand of franchising the game in the first season. He stated to CNN Business that those who take partnership with the group will clearly understand the company’s vision.

100 Thieves has managed to receive $60 million from their investors, including Salesforce’s co-CEO Marc Benioff, and rapper Drake. The company is confident with the large investment in it but will be more careful to use the fund in a significant way. Speaking of future developments, the founders said it has yet achieved profitability but is optimistic about the potential in the near future.
